REVIEW: Army of Two

This team mechanic was very hyped before the game was released, but in my opinion, it was a let down. The only teamwork you use is the aggro system. There are a few moments where one person operates a parachute while the other shoots down enemies, and a bunch of scenes where you stand back to back...
